Subject: DR drill results — Harrowfield telemetry gateway. Team, Thursday's disaster-recovery drill for the Ploughline farm-equipment telemetry gateway went cleanly: we failed over from the Dunmere site to the Coldbrook standby in eleven minutes, and tractor telemetry resumed with no data loss. For future maintainers: the failover script requires unsealing the Ploughline credentials vault at the standby site. For the next drill, unseal it using the recovery passphrase noted below.

recovery phrase for bawef-kagag: druath-aldix-brieth-weniel-sorox

**Release checklist — Pinwheel sync, item 7: enable log sampling on Chatterbeam**

Chatterbeam emits roughly 40k lines per minute at peak, which is drowning the aggregator. Before cutting the release, confirm the new sampling config is deployed: 1-in-50 for INFO, full capture for WARN and above, and request-scoped override via header. Verify dashboards still show error rates correctly after sampling kicks in. The staging rollout that passed validation is identified by the token below.

build token for tawif-bahip: htk31_68bba16e1afabfef4ecc69408c06f16

# Flagstone Rollout Framework: Environments

For this week's sync: Flagstone serves feature-flag evaluations across dev, staging, and production. Dev allows anyone to flip flags freely; staging enforces the same approval rules as production so rollout plans can be rehearsed faithfully. Production evaluations are cached at the edge with a short TTL, meaning flag changes propagate within a minute. Percentage rollouts are deterministic per user. The production environment currently operates with the configuration values listed here.

config for faduf-yahap:
[lamvan]
team = rusael
access_code = ac_ac22dc
owner = druius.istdor
host = lamvan.novacio.example
port = 8443
peer = soreth.xolmario.corp
salt = 0768e68d
pin = 8310

**Postmortem timeline — LadleMath scaling bug**

14:02 — Support flags that PortionPilot's recipe-scaling calculator doubles yeast when scaling below 1x.
14:10 — On-call confirms: rounding step applied before unit conversion.
14:25 — Mitigation: scaling capped at 1x in prod config.
15:40 — Fix merged; conversion now runs first, rounding last.
16:05 — Canary verified against the Brinewood test kitchen dataset.

For contractors: the regression entered in last Tuesday's batch. The offending build is identified below.

build token for bageg-yahof: htk3_673